# -*- coding: utf-8 -*-
# Generated by the protocol buffer compiler.  DO NOT EDIT!
# source: core-riscv64.proto
"""Generated protocol buffer code."""
from google.protobuf.internal import builder as _builder
from google.protobuf import descriptor as _descriptor
from google.protobuf import descriptor_pool as _descriptor_pool
from google.protobuf import symbol_database as _symbol_database
# @@protoc_insertion_point(imports)

_sym_db = _symbol_database.Default()


import opts_pb2 as opts__pb2


DESCRIPTOR = _descriptor_pool.Default().AddSerializedFile(b'\n\x12\x63ore-riscv64.proto\x1a\nopts.proto\"\x9b\x03\n\x17user_riscv64_regs_entry\x12\n\n\x02pc\x18\x01 \x02(\x04\x12\n\n\x02ra\x18\x02 \x02(\x04\x12\n\n\x02sp\x18\x03 \x02(\x04\x12\n\n\x02gp\x18\x04 \x02(\x04\x12\n\n\x02tp\x18\x05 \x02(\x04\x12\n\n\x02t0\x18\x06 \x02(\x04\x12\n\n\x02t1\x18\x07 \x02(\x04\x12\n\n\x02t2\x18\x08 \x02(\x04\x12\n\n\x02s0\x18\t \x02(\x04\x12\n\n\x02s1\x18\n \x02(\x04\x12\n\n\x02\x61\x30\x18\x0b \x02(\x04\x12\n\n\x02\x61\x31\x18\x0c \x02(\x04\x12\n\n\x02\x61\x32\x18\r \x02(\x04\x12\n\n\x02\x61\x33\x18\x0e \x02(\x04\x12\n\n\x02\x61\x34\x18\x0f \x02(\x04\x12\n\n\x02\x61\x35\x18\x10 \x02(\x04\x12\n\n\x02\x61\x36\x18\x11 \x02(\x04\x12\n\n\x02\x61\x37\x18\x12 \x02(\x04\x12\n\n\x02s2\x18\x13 \x02(\x04\x12\n\n\x02s3\x18\x14 \x02(\x04\x12\n\n\x02s4\x18\x15 \x02(\x04\x12\n\n\x02s5\x18\x16 \x02(\x04\x12\n\n\x02s6\x18\x17 \x02(\x04\x12\n\n\x02s7\x18\x18 \x02(\x04\x12\n\n\x02s8\x18\x19 \x02(\x04\x12\n\n\x02s9\x18\x1a \x02(\x04\x12\x0b\n\x03s10\x18\x1b \x02(\x04\x12\x0b\n\x03s11\x18\x1c \x02(\x04\x12\n\n\x02t3\x18\x1d \x02(\x04\x12\n\n\x02t4\x18\x1e \x02(\x04\x12\n\n\x02t5\x18\x1f \x02(\x04\x12\n\n\x02t6\x18  \x02(\x04\"3\n\x18user_riscv64_d_ext_entry\x12\t\n\x01\x66\x18\x01 \x03(\x04\x12\x0c\n\x04\x66\x63sr\x18\x02 \x02(\r\"\x9d\x01\n\x13thread_info_riscv64\x12\x1d\n\x0e\x63lear_tid_addr\x18\x01 \x02(\x04\x42\x05\xd2?\x02\x08\x01\x12\x0b\n\x03tls\x18\x02 \x02(\x04\x12/\n\x06gpregs\x18\x03 \x02(\x0b\x32\x18.user_riscv64_regs_entryB\x05\xd2?\x02\x08\x01\x12)\n\x06\x66psimd\x18\x04 \x02(\x0b\x32\x19.user_riscv64_d_ext_entry')

_builder.BuildMessageAndEnumDescriptors(DESCRIPTOR, globals())
_builder.BuildTopDescriptorsAndMessages(DESCRIPTOR, 'core_riscv64_pb2', globals())
if _descriptor._USE_C_DESCRIPTORS == False:

  DESCRIPTOR._options = None
  _THREAD_INFO_RISCV64.fields_by_name['clear_tid_addr']._options = None
  _THREAD_INFO_RISCV64.fields_by_name['clear_tid_addr']._serialized_options = b'\322?\002\010\001'
  _THREAD_INFO_RISCV64.fields_by_name['gpregs']._options = None
  _THREAD_INFO_RISCV64.fields_by_name['gpregs']._serialized_options = b'\322?\002\010\001'
  _USER_RISCV64_REGS_ENTRY._serialized_start=35
  _USER_RISCV64_REGS_ENTRY._serialized_end=446
  _USER_RISCV64_D_EXT_ENTRY._serialized_start=448
  _USER_RISCV64_D_EXT_ENTRY._serialized_end=499
  _THREAD_INFO_RISCV64._serialized_start=502
  _THREAD_INFO_RISCV64._serialized_end=659
# @@protoc_insertion_point(module_scope)
